application

Distribution for cool and hot water Duct for drinkable water system Pipes for kinds of high-temperature and low-temperature heating system Pipes for heating and cooling settings in solar energy system Connecting pipe for air conditioners.

advantage
1) Convenient and reliable installation, low construction expenses

2) Excellent heat-insulation property from minimum thermal conductivity

3) Lightweight, convenient to transport and handle, good for labor-saving.

4) Smooth inner walls reduce pressure loss and increase flow speed

5) Sound insulation (reduced by 40% compared to galvanized steel pipes

6) Light colors and excellent design ensure suitability for both exposed and hidden installation

7) Recyclable, environment-friendly, accords with GBM standards

Q: Can plastic pipe fittings be used for hydroponic systems?
Yes, plastic pipe fittings can be used for hydroponic systems. They are commonly used due to their durability, affordability, and resistance to corrosion. Additionally, plastic fittings are easy to install, and their versatility allows for customization and adaptation to different hydroponic setups.

Q: Can plastic pipe fittings be used for sewer systems?
Yes, plastic pipe fittings can be used for sewer systems. They are often preferred due to their durability, corrosion resistance, and ease of installation. Plastic fittings, such as PVC or ABS, are commonly used in both residential and commercial sewer systems.
Q: Can plastic pipe fittings be used in food processing systems?
Yes, plastic pipe fittings can be used in food processing systems. They are frequently used due to their resistance to corrosion, flexibility, and hygienic properties. However, it is important to ensure that the specific plastic material used is FDA-approved for food contact and meets all necessary safety and regulatory standards.

Q: How do plastic pipe fittings compare to polybutylene fittings?
Plastic pipe fittings and polybutylene fittings are both commonly used in plumbing systems, but they have some differences. Plastic pipe fittings are typically made from PVC (polyvinyl chloride) or CPVC (chlorinated polyvinyl chloride), while polybutylene fittings are made from a type of plastic called polybutylene resin. In terms of durability, plastic pipe fittings are generally more resistant to chemicals, heat, and pressure compared to polybutylene fittings. Plastic fittings also tend to be less prone to corrosion, making them a more reliable option for long-term use. Polybutylene fittings, on the other hand, were widely used in residential plumbing systems in the past but have since fallen out of favor due to concerns about their long-term reliability. Polybutylene has been associated with issues such as brittle pipes, leaks, and ruptures, particularly when exposed to chlorine or other chemicals commonly found in water supplies. Overall, plastic pipe fittings are considered a safer and more durable choice for plumbing systems compared to polybutylene fittings. It's important to consult with a professional plumber or adhere to local building codes when selecting fittings to ensure the best choice for your specific plumbing needs.
